SLFA confirms Break-In at Secretariat Store:…assures full cooperation with Police

AYV News, August 13, 2025

The Sierra Leone Football Association (SLFA) has confirmed a break-in at its Secretariat store in Freetown, which houses audited financial documents.

According to the SLFA, the breach was discovered early Monday morning, with initial assessments indicating it may have occurred over the weekend.

The incident has been reported to the Criminal Investigation Department (CID), which has launched a probe into the matter.

While no suspects have yet been identified, police have invited three Secretariat staff members — including the Finance Officer — for questioning. The individuals are understood to have visited the premises during the weekend.

The football body strongly condemned the act, describing it as “unlawful,” and pledged its full cooperation with investigators to ensure those responsible are brought to justice.

“The SLFA assures the public of its commitment to transparency and will provide further updates as the investigation progresses,” the association stated.

The Head of Media and Marketing, Ibrahim Kamara, signed the statement on behalf of the SLFA.
